    hey codes i was reading in the forum ur using ubuntu on ur m11x how is it ? :p
     
  40. codesplice

    codesplice Notebook Guru

    Reputations:
    11
    Messages:
    71
    Likes Received:
    0
    Trophy Points:
    15
    As I mentioned in the other thread, I don't have any major issues with it. I don't use it for anything terribly intense (mostly Android development and testing), but it handles that much just fine.

    I have read some issues over on ubuntuforums.org - the nvidia card is still powered up even if you're using the intel card, for example. I've started running the nvidia card 90% of the time anyway, so no biggie - I just have that set in BIOS and change it to Intel and run Windows if I really feel like sipping power. Otherwise, pretty much everything works. Haven't tried AlienFX Lite on Linux yet, but I understand it works pretty well.
